THE WORD GAT‘A IN THE ARMENIAN LANGUAGE [PDF]

open access: yesBanber Arevelagitut'yan Instituti, 2022
Գաթայ gat‘ay (pronounced gat‘a in the modern Eastern Armenian) is an ancient traditional festive cake, which was baked during various Armenian celebrations. Its baking process was sometimes itself accompanied by special traditions.
